Daily Report

It’s a beautiful, sunny, cool morning here in Beach Haven today! Winds are coming from the WNW at about 11mph. Currently, the surf is somewhat calm with 2-3 foot waves. You will need 3-4oz to hold. LBI 5th Street Beach Haven sea temperature is cooling down and now at 71°. The air temp is currently 59° and heading to 72°.

The bay has a little chop and is 67°.

Low tide is at 4:48AM and 5:27PM. High tide is at 10:59AM and 11:13PM.

Had some reports of people having a ton of fun in the surf yesterday with fluke, bluefish and kingfish using FRESH MULLET and squid. In the bay there are fluke, blowfish, and blues. Two and a half weeks until the start of The 69th Long Beach Island Surf Fishing Classic 2023! Registration is open – $30 per adult, $15 for a junior! You can register at any one of the 3 tackle shops on the island – here at Jingles Bait & Tackle, Surf City Bait & Tackle or Fisherman’s Headquarters. There are over $25K in prizes with a NEW Surf Master Prize awarded to the largest overall (length) striped bass! The tournament starts on Saturday, Oct. 7th with the Kickoff FREE “Super Surf Casting Seminar” held at the Ship Bottom Volunteer Fire Company. For more information go to www.lbisfc.com.
